Introduction to the Partnership

In a significant move for the cryptocurrency market, Swiss-based Taurus and Chainlink have announced a partnership aimed at driving the adoption of tokenized assets among financial institutions. This collaboration will see Taurus, a prominent provider of cryptocurrency custody and trading services, integrate Chainlink’s advanced oracle solutions.

Enhancing Tokenized Assets with Real-World Data

The partnership is set to leverage Chainlink’s platform, enhancing tokenized assets with real-world data and ensuring seamless interoperability with various blockchains. According to a report by The Block, Taurus plans to use Chainlink’s capabilities to deliver unprecedented liquidity and data integrity for institutional clients.

Key Integrations and Technological Advancements

Taurus will integrate several of Chainlink’s services, including market price data and identity verification solutions. Additionally, Taurus will utilize Chainlink’s cross-chain protocol, CCIP, which facilitates the transfer of tokenized assets across any blockchain, whether public or private.
